The Neighbours last episode will star a host of the soap’s most legendary characters following confirmation Kylie Minogue and Jason Donovan will return for the finale.

The Aussie soap, which airs on Channel 5, will feature a homecoming for many iconic characters such as Harold Bishop and Joe Mangel as it winds down after 37 years on the box.

Kylie and Jason‘s comeback as Charlene and Scott Robinson was announced several days ago.

Neighbours last episode

Neighbours is setting up a curtain call to appeal to fans of all ages for the 8,903rd and final episode.

Over 20 alumni of the soap are confirmed for a Ramsay Street return. And show bosses have hinted even more faves could be unveiled.

Executive producer Jason Herbison said: “We will be delivering something for everyone as Neighbours draws to a close.

“Alongside the current cast we will be celebrating the most memorable characters from across many eras. There will also be a few surprises up our sleeve.”
